mysql脚本编写(mysql sql脚本)

怎么用mysql写脚本定时向表中增加数据

在mysql中要向数据库中保存数据我们最常用的一种方法就是直接使用Insert into语句来实现了,下面我来给大家详细介绍Insert into语句用法

INSERT用于向一个已有的表中插入新行。INSERT…VALUES语句根据明确指定的值插入行。让我们先来看一下insert语句标准的定义,放在[]内的都是可以省略的:

语法

INSERT [LOW_PRIORITY | DELAYED | HIGH_PRIORITY] [IGNORE]

[INTO] tbl_name [(col_name,...)]

VALUES ({expr | DEFAULT},...),(...),...

[ ON DUPLICATE KEY UPDATE col_name=expr, ... ]

mysql执行的sql脚本中,注释怎么写?

1.MySQL的SQL语句里面是可以加注释的。例如:"select * from t1"可以写成"select * from t1"。这个tag可以扩展成很多格式,这样在MySQL的日志中就可以看到这个tag。

2."!"后的5位数字代表MySQL版本号,上面这个语句的意思是只有MySQL版本号大于9.0的时候,注释内容才会被执行。由于目前也没有9.0版本,所以注释内容是不会被执行的,但是在LOG日志和慢查询日志里可以看到语句中的tag注释,在show full processlist中也可以看到SQL语句中的注释tag。

3.MySQL服务器包含一些其他SQL DBMS中不具备的扩展。注意,如果使用了它们,将无法把代码移植到其他SQL服务器。在本例中,MySQL服务器能够解析并执行注释中的代码,就像对待其他MySQL语句一样,但其他SQL服务器将忽略这些扩展。

1.MySQL是一个关系型数据库管理系统,由瑞典MySQL AB 公司开发,目前属于Oracle旗下产品。MySQL 最流行的关系型数据库管理系统,在 WEB 应用方面MySQL是最好的 RDBMS 应用软件之一。

2.MySQL是一种关联数据库管理系统,关联数据库将数据保存在不同的表中,而不是将所有数据放在一个大仓库内,这样就增加了速度并提高了灵活性。 MySQL所使用的 SQL 语言是用于访问数据库的最常用标准化语言。

3.MySQL 软件采用了双授权政策,它分为社区版和商业版,由于其体积小、速度快、总体拥有成本低,尤其是开放源码这一特点,一般中小型网站的开发都选择 MySQL 作为网站数据库。 由于其社区版的性能卓越,搭配PHP和Apache可组成良好的开发环境。

怎么写一个MySQL自动执行脚本

呵呵~前几天刚搞好这个...

分两个BAT(1.bat,2.bat)~~当然可以连起来~BAT路径自己修改

1.bat内容以下

D:\wamp\bin\mysql\mysql5.5.8\bin\mysql -uroot -p D:\wamp\www\mysqlCreatDB.sql

2.bat

mysqlCreatDB.sql内容为:create database “自己数据库名字”

2.bat内容以下

@ECHO off

set user=root

set pass=

set wdb=gx

set port=3306

set server=localhost

@ECHO 正在安装数据库....

D:\wamp\bin\mysql\mysql5.5.8\bin\mysql -h %server% --user=%user% --password=%pass% --port=%port% %wdb% D:\wamp\www\自己导出的SQL文件

@ECHO 安装完毕

mysql是用的.sh写的脚本,执行后提示没有命令

在Shell中执行mysql的脚本,这里介绍比较容易使用的一种方法

首先写好sql的脚本,后缀为.sql,比如

sql_file.sql:内容如下

#这是SQL的脚本

create table if not exists test_sql(id int(10),name varchar(20));

insert into test_sql values(1,'正餐');

select * from test_sql;

很简单的创建、插入、查询

之后shell的脚本,内容如下

#!/bin/bash #这是执行SQL的脚本,传入数据库表,和SQL文件名即可

name=$1

file_name=$2

cd /opt/lampp/bin http://666.vip.cpolar.cn/mysql -uroot -p123456 EOF

use ${name};

source ${file_name};

EOF

http://666.vip.cpolar.cn/mysql -uroot -p123456是进入mysql的命令,前面的路径可以改成自己的绝对路径

EOF EOF 中间可以写出任意的mysql脚本

其中,如果要执行某个.sql的命令,直接用 source 脚本.sql 即可执行该脚本上面的命令,这里使用的是source sql_file.sql

此外,如果在mysql中需要执行shell脚本

可以在EOF中 http://666.vip.cpolar.cn/mysql -uroot -p123456EOF \! sh shell.sh EOF

前面加上 !\ +linux中执行的shell命令即可

mysql反向脚本恢复数据怎么写

1. 制作脚本:按照个人需求从网上搜集脚本或者自己制作脚本。如果您的脚本是从别的地方收集的,请先把脚本文件拷贝到按键精灵文件夹下的script文件夹中,然后再运行按键精灵。 2.选择有效的窗口:建议您选择“对所有窗口有效”。如果您只需要脚本当某个窗口在前台时有效,请选择窗口名称,比如“龙族” 3.让需要执行的脚本“有效”,只有“有效”一栏中勾中的脚本才会执行。 4.进入游戏(或者其他需要使用按键精灵的软件) ,在需要使用脚本的时候按下脚本的“快捷键”,按键精灵就会忠实的为您工作了。 按键精灵主界面 图:主界面及功能按钮 主界面功能简介: 增加:增加一个新的脚本。 修改:修改当前选中的脚本。 删除:删除当前选中的脚本,可以同时选中多个脚本进行删除。 录制:录制新的脚本,新手制作脚本首选功能。 上传:将当前脚本上传至按键精灵网站,与他人进行交流。 全部有效/无效:让所有脚本有效或者无效。 注册:注册按键精灵,使用正版软件。 帮助:查看用户帮助手册。 图:录制功能 录制功能简介: 强烈推荐的功能!能够忠实记录您的动作,并在脚本执行时回放,新手也可随心所欲制作脚本。按下ScrollLock键就可以开始录制,再次按下就可停止录制,最后保存即可。如果您需要按键精灵忠实的记录鼠标移动轨迹,在后面的“记录鼠标移动轨迹”前面打个勾就可以了。录制过程中可以随便移动录制工具条,不会对您录制的动作产生任何影响。 图:上传脚本 上传脚本功能简介: 在主界面选择一个脚本,点击“上传”按钮就可以进入上传脚本界面。 您可以将自己比较得意的脚本上传到我们的服务器。在您的脚本上传成功之后,我们将会进行人工审核。不错的脚本都会被我们推荐给其他玩家共同学习。 上传时按键精灵会自动填写一些信息。请您在“脚本说明”里写上脚本的用途、制作思路等你认为对其他人有帮助的信息。没有说明或者说明不清楚的脚本将无法获得推荐。:-) 脚本编辑器 图:脚本编辑器界面 脚本编辑器使用说明: 在动作选择区选择动作,插入右边的脚本内容区即可。脚本支持粘贴、复制、移动、删除等操作。 脚本编写完毕之后,在脚本设置区进行一些必要的设置,点击“保存脚本” ,就可保存当前制作的脚本,点击右上角的X符号可以关闭编辑器返回主界面。 注意:我们默认的终止热键是“F12” ,目前所有的脚本使用同一个终止热键,也就是按下一个终止热键之后,所有的脚本就会停止运行。 图:脚本调试功能 脚本调试功能简介: 脚本调试功能允许您随时观察脚本的执行顺序,也可以随意暂停/继续脚本的运行,方便查找脚本错误。当您点击“执行”后,脚本将会开始执行,同时记录下每一步执行了哪条动作(语句),您可以随时按“暂停”热键暂时中止脚本执行,然后点击“语句编号”立刻查看,看完以后可以随时让脚本从中断处恢复执行。 执行热键: ScrollLock 暂停热键:Pause 停止热键:ScrollLock 图: 抓点界面 抓点功能简介: 用户可以抓取20个坐标点以及相应坐标点的颜色。抓点热键包括数字键0到9,以及数字键下方的10个字母键Q到P。按下热键即可获得鼠标当前所在位置的坐标和颜色,以备制作脚本时使用。 偏移抓点:当使用偏移抓点时,实际抓到的是鼠标附近的一点的坐标和颜色(具体抓到的点用一个“瞄准镜”表示)。这样可以解决在某些情况下,鼠标图标颜色会挡住真实坐标颜色的问题。

mysql的用户登录用脚本怎么写

mysql的用户登录用脚本怎么写

打开mysql命令行输入

USE mysql;

SELECT * FROM USER;

命令点击运行,进入到mysql用户配置目录下

然后在下方输入下列代码其中123456代码新密码,root代表修改密码账号名称

UPDATE USER SET PASSWORD=PASSWORD('123456') WHERE USER='root';

点击执行

修改密码完成,点击电脑左下角【开始菜单】,找到【运行】选项,点击打开

在弹出的运行对话框中输入 services.msc 命令,点击确定进入服务界面

进入服务项界面,找到【MySql】服务,双击打开

进入服务配置对话框,将该服务重新启动(否则新密码无法登陆)

打开mysql,安装以前的密码登录就会提示下图对话框说明我们密码已经修改成功,输入新密码点击登录即可

135人参与, 0条评论 登录后显示评论回复

你需要登录后才能评论 登录/ 注册